How do I use the Ps and Pa function of my Dynax camera?


Available on the Dynax 4, 5, 60, 7, 9, 5xi, 7xi, 9xi, 700si, 800si. Although Program Mode automatically sets the shutter and aperture, the photographer can instantly input his/her own photographic "expertise." PS mode enables shutter speed selection in 1/2-stop increments. You can then use a slower speed to show action or fast speed to stop it. The aperture will be controlled automatically to maintain correct exposure. PA mode enables aperture selection in 1/2 stop increments. You can then adjust the aperture to obtain more or less depth of field. The camera will adjust shutter speeds for correct exposure. With the Dynax 7, set for the WHITE P mode and simply turn the front control dial for PS or back control dial for PA. With the Dynax 9, select Custom Function 18, selection 2 using the buttons in the control door and the front and rear control dials. No mode indications will appear in the viewfinder or data panel. With Dynax 4 and 5, use Custom Function 8 to use the control dial for either PS or PS mode. PS and PA cannot be used with Flash photography.
